    Document: In this prospective observational study, bulldogs and bulldog mixes with severe PS were recruited. Full echocardiograms were performed to diagnose PS. Dogs were placed under general anesthesia and a non-gated 16 slice CTA was performed. CTAs were reviewed by a board-certified radiologist and cardiologist and coronary anatomy identified. When normal coronary artery anatomy was noted on CTA, a right ventricular outflow tract angiogram was performed and evaluated during levophase to confirm normal coronary anatomy prior to BVP. Dogs with prepulmonic CAs were recovered from anesthesia and no BVP was performed.
